Good Shepherd

Psalm 23 never gets old. It's timeless, applicable and relevant for every season. It's a beautiful passage for all moments of life. It reminds me that I have a good father who is always with me. He helps me. He knows what is best for me and He leads me. He tends to my heart, mind, body and soul. I am cared for and taken care of. When I feel overwhelmed, under attack or backed up against the wall, I can have peace and walk in peace because the war is over, the battle is won. He fought for me and is fighting on my behalf. I can rest. I do not have to fight for victory, I stand in the victory he has won for me. I do not have to fear, because God is with me. He is for me. So when challenges come or I'm tempted to worry, I look to my father and find my strength. He will direct me to fight from victory or to stand and let him fight my battles. Surely this is a time in history where we more clearly see God as our very Good Shepherd. 

The Lord is my shepherd, I lack nothing.
He makes me lie down in green pastures, 
he leads me beside quiet waters,
he refreshes my soul.
He guides me along the right paths
for his name’s sake.
Even though I walk
through the darkest valley,
I will fear no evil,
for you are with me;
your rod and your staff,
they comfort me.
You prepare a table before me
in the presence of my enemies.
You anoint my head with oil;
my cup overflows.
Surely your goodness and love will follow me
all the days of my life,
and I will dwell in the house of the Lord forever. 
(Psalm 23 NIV)
